A Poem by Midnight Wolf

Time, hope, hate and love
The elements of life are these above
Each one works in a special way
Interchanging from day to day
But sometimes they may intertwine
Like a child's drink of water and wine

More often than not, the remain separate
As if barricading themselves
For fear of being met
So many turns these elements take
Within our lives, a sculpture they make
Time and hope, love and hate
From opposite elements
Will storms create

Time: a powerful element indeed
It can take a life
Or grow a seed
Time can tear the close apart
Time can destroy the weak of heart
A lifespan is measured solely by time
Each steppingstone like an unfinished rhyme

Hope: the measure of optimism toward one's fate
But never allowed to enter the pearly gate
Hope is usually crushed by time and pain
Pain of being crushed by all life's strain

Hate: a fit of fury toward another
Often falsely exhibited toward a sister or brother
Anger exposes itself in a violent state
a common occurrence in the element of hate

Love: a passion between two different souls
Who remain unscathed through whatever life tolls
Bearing their burdens together as one
Fighting battles, though no one has won
Showing signs of affection for all to see
Continuing to dream of what could be

The elements of life show themselves very clear
But also come subtle, and seem to disappear
As life takes its turns for the worst or the best
Time, hope hate and love tower over the rest
